Abstract
Methods, systems, and computer-readable media for providing enhanced message management user interfaces are presented. In some embodiments, a computing device may present a user interface comprising a scrollable content display region that includes at least two message cards and at least two target zones. The computing device may receive first input moving a first message card to a first target zone. In response to receiving the first input, the computing device may perform a first action on a first email message corresponding to the first message card. Thereafter, the computing device may receive second input moving a second message card to a second target zone. In response to receiving the second input, the computing device may perform a second action different from the first action on a second email message corresponding to the second message card. At least one action may be defined by a user of the computing device.
